Fluhalt: A Definition and Pharmacological Classification

Fluhalt is a synthetic antiviral medication used specifically against illness caused by the influenza virus. The core active ingredient is Oseltamivir Phosphate, which is defined chemically as a pro-drug—meaning it is chemically inactive upon ingestion and then converted by the body, primarily in the liver, into its active form, Oseltamivir carboxylate. The drug relies on systemic conversion after oral administration. Fluhalt is classified as a Neuraminidase Inhibitor (NI), placing it in a specialized class of antivirals that target a specific component of the virus. This targeted approach reduces the virus's ability to reproduce and spread within the host.

Composition, Form, and General Purpose

The medication is a single-active-ingredient product intended for the oral route of administration. Fluhalt is manufactured in two primary pharmaceutical preparations: the solid oral capsule and a powder for oral suspension that is mixed into a liquid for swallowing. This liquid form is a key feature, ensuring suitability for patient groups, including neonates and young children, who may be unable to consume capsules. The essential therapeutic purpose of Fluhalt is to interrupt the progression of the active influenza infection. This medicine is used for both the treatment and prevention (prophylaxis) of influenza, managing the virus by inhibiting the viral enzyme and thereby limiting the proliferation of the flu virus throughout the body.

What side effects are possible with Fluhalt?

The possible side effects and safety characteristics of Fluhalt (Oseltamivir Phosphate) are categorized based on official regulatory classifications, ensuring a neutral communication of documented risks.

Frequency-Classified Adverse Reactions

Adverse reactions documented in official labeling are classified by frequency from clinical trials and post-marketing data.

Classification Example Adverse Reactions
Very Common (ge 1/10) Headache, Nausea
Common (ge 1/100 to <1/10) Vomiting, Diarrhea, Abdominal Pain, Insomnia, Dizziness

These effects are grouped into System-Organ Classes, primarily Gastrointestinal Disorders and Nervous System Disorders.

Serious Adverse Reactions and Safety Considerations

The safety profile includes reports of rare but clinically serious adverse reactions. These include severe, potentially life-threatening skin and hypersensitivity reactions, such as Stevens-Johnson Syndrome (SJS) and Toxic Epidermal Necrolysis (TEN). Post-marketing surveillance has also documented neuropsychiatric events (e.g., delirium, hallucinations, abnormal behavior) that may lead to injury; these are predominantly reported in pediatric and adolescent patients.

Specific safety statements address certain populations. For individuals with renal impairment, specific safety criteria must be considered. The use of the oral suspension is not recommended for patients with Hereditary Fructose Intolerance (HFI) due to the presence of sorbitol. Furthermore, the medicine is contraindicated in individuals with known hypersensitivity to the active substance or any of its excipients.

Overdose and Emergency Response

Overdose Scope

Documented Overdose Manifestations: Overdose with Fluhalt (Oseltamivir Phosphate) is characterized by severe extensions of documented effects, primarily nausea and vomiting. More serious manifestations include confusional states, depressed level of consciousness, and seizures (convulsions). Local effects such as pain and swelling in the neck and facial region have also been documented in regulatory reports.

Severe Outcomes and Risks: Post-marketing surveillance has reported serious outcomes, including hepatic disorders and acute worsening of pre-existing chronic disease. Fatal cases have been observed, typically in combined overdose scenarios. Regulatory documents note that overdose reports are disproportionately observed in children and adolescents, with some cases presenting as serious conditions like delirium.

Emergency Action and Treatment Principles: In any suspected overdose, official regulatory guidance mandates that the patient seek immediate medical attention. This involves contacting emergency services or a poison control center immediately. The official labeling states that no specific antidote is known for Fluhalt overdose. Consequently, management is symptomatic and supportive, which may include procedures like gastric lavage to limit systemic absorption, followed by hospitalization and close clinical monitoring.

Eligibility and Restrictions for Use

Eligibility Map: Who can and cannot use Fluhalt — official regulatory information

Contraindicated Populations

Use of Fluhalt is contraindicated in patients with a known serious hypersensitivity or allergy to oseltamivir phosphate or any other component of the product.


Age-Group Eligibility Rules

Population Treatment Eligibility Prophylaxis Eligibility
Infants Approved for those 2 weeks of age and older. Not established for infants less than 1 year of age.
Adults & Older Adults Eligible population group. Eligible population group.

Condition-Specific Restrictions

  • Renal Impairment: Dose adjustment is officially required for adults with moderate to severe renal impairment. Fluhalt is not recommended for patients with end-stage renal disease (ESRD) who are not undergoing dialysis.
  • Hepatic Impairment: No dose adjustment is required for mild to moderate hepatic dysfunction. Use in severe hepatic impairment is not recommended.
  • Pregnancy and Lactation: Use during pregnancy may be considered if necessary, while use during lactation requires caution, as the potential benefit must justify the risk to the nursing infant.

Eligibility-Related Limitations

Treatment efficacy is officially not established when therapy is initiated more than 48 hours after the onset of influenza symptoms. The safety and efficacy for treatment have also not been established in patients with chronic cardiac disease or chronic respiratory disease.

What should I know about interactions with other medicines?

Fluhalt (oseltamivir) is generally associated with a low risk of significant drug interactions. However, it is essential to inform a healthcare professional of all prescription, over-the-counter (OTC) medicines, and supplements currently being taken, as certain combinations may require dose adjustment or close monitoring.

Potential Drug Interactions

  • Live Attenuated Influenza Vaccine (LAIV), Intranasal: Fluhalt may decrease the effectiveness of this vaccine (often referred to as the nasal spray flu vaccine). It is generally advised to avoid administering the LAIV within two weeks before or 48 hours after taking Fluhalt. The injectable flu vaccine (inactivated) does not have this interaction.

  • Probenecid: This medication, often used to treat gout, can lead to higher levels of Fluhalt's active component in the blood. This occurs because probenecid reduces the kidney's ability to clear Fluhalt. If both medicines are prescribed, the Fluhalt dose may need to be modified.

  • Methotrexate and Pemetrexed: Due to a similar pathway for elimination from the body, there is a theoretical potential for interactions that could increase the levels of these chemotherapy agents. Close monitoring is recommended.

  • Warfarin: Although clinical data is limited, there have been some reports of Fluhalt potentially affecting the blood-thinning effect of Warfarin. Patients taking Warfarin may require more frequent monitoring of their INR (International Normalized Ratio) when starting or stopping Fluhalt.

Commonly Used Products: There are no known interactions between Fluhalt and common pain relievers such as acetaminophen or ibuprofen, nor with most common cold and cough medications.

Mechanism of Action

Fluhalt's action is governed by its active metabolite, Oseltamivir Carboxylate, which exerts its effects by interfering with a critical step in the life cycle of the influenza virus. This mechanism is confined to the pharmacodynamic domain of enzyme inhibition.

Targeted Inhibition of the Viral Neuraminidase Enzyme

The primary action involves a specific, competitive inhibition of the viral enzyme Neuraminidase (NA), a glycoprotein essential for viral propagation. The Oseltamivir molecule binds to the active site of the enzyme, preventing it from performing the necessary cleavage of sialic acid residues.

Interrupting the Cellular and Systemic Spread

This molecular blockade initiates a mechanistic cascade that limits the infection's scope. The failure of the new viral particles to detach causes them to aggregate and remain tethered to the infected host cell, physically preventing their detachment and dissemination. This effect contributes to the curtailment of the systemic viral load throughout the body, limiting the impact of the proliferating virus.

Constraints on Mechanistic Efficacy

The functional output of this inhibition mechanism is structurally dependent on the target enzyme. Genetic mutations in the Neuraminidase enzyme, such as the H274 Y substitution in some strains, can reduce the drug's binding affinity, thereby weakening the inhibition of viral egress, which reduces the anti-replicative functional output.

Dosage and Administration Information

Fluhalt, which contains the active ingredient oseltamivir, is an antiviral medication prescribed for the treatment and prevention of influenza (flu) caused by influenza A and B viruses.

General Administration

Fluhalt is available in both capsule and oral suspension forms. It may be taken with or without food, although taking it with a meal may help reduce the common side effects of nausea and vomiting. To ensure accurate dosing, the oral liquid suspension must be shaken well before use, and the provided measuring device should be used, not a household spoon.

Dosage and Timing

For the Treatment of Influenza

To maximize effectiveness, treatment should be initiated as soon as possible, ideally within 48 hours of the onset of flu symptoms. The typical treatment course is five days.

Patient Group Recommended Dosage Frequency
Adults and Adolescents (13 years and older) 75 mg Twice daily
Children (1 year and older) Based on body weight Twice daily

For the Prevention of Influenza

For prophylaxis following close contact with an infected individual, Fluhalt should be started within two days of exposure. The duration is generally 10 days.

Patient Group Recommended Dosage Frequency
Adults and Adolescents (13 years and older) 75 mg Once daily
Children (1 year and older) Based on body weight Once daily

It is essential to complete the full prescribed course of treatment, even if symptoms begin to improve quickly. If a dose is missed, take it as soon as you remember, unless the next scheduled dose is due in less than two hours. Do not take two doses at once to make up for a missed dose.

Recent Clinical Evidence

Research Evidence / Overview of Studies for Fluhalt

Evidence for Use in Treatment of Acute, Uncomplicated Influenza

This section summarizes the structure of evidence from the primary short-term clinical trials, including Randomized Controlled Trials (RCTs) and systematic reviews, that examined the medicine's effect on the overall duration of flu symptoms and the incidence of related complications in otherwise healthy adults and children.

The research primarily focused on short-term Randomized Controlled Trials (RCTs) involving participants whose influenza symptoms had recently begun. Trials reported measurements of a shorter time to the alleviation of core symptoms in observed populations compared to placebo. The reported change in the total duration of the illness was minor in many studies, often quantified as less than a single day. Some meta-analyses have described patterns of less frequent reports of lower respiratory tract complications, such as bronchitis requiring antibiotics, in the treated study populations.

Data are still emerging, and certainty remains low regarding the effect on major clinical outcomes, such as radiologically confirmed pneumonia or hospitalization rates, particularly in the overall general population of healthy adults. Follow-up durations were limited in the initial studies, meaning that limited information exists regarding extended outcomes following short-term treatment.


Evidence for Use in Prevention (Prophylaxis) of Symptomatic Influenza

This part outlines the research base, primarily from prophylaxis-focused RCTs, that investigated the ability of the medicine to prevent laboratory-confirmed symptomatic influenza following a known exposure or during an outbreak, detailing the specific populations and outcomes measured in these studies.

Fluhalt was evaluated in RCTs for its role in prevention, or prophylaxis, in situations where an individual had been exposed to someone with the flu or during periods of an outbreak. Findings describe patterns related to a lower incidence of symptomatic influenza in the treated groups compared to placebo in the observed studies. While the studies explored the incidence of symptomatic illness, there is limited information on whether Fluhalt affects the transmission of the virus or the occurrence of flu without noticeable symptoms.


Evidence in Severe and Hospitalized Influenza

This summary focuses on the body of evidence derived from large-scale observational studies and registry analyses, which have been used to evaluate outcomes such as hospitalization duration, Intensive Care Unit (ICU) transfer rates, and mortality measurements in patients with severe or progressive influenza.

Research primarily uses large Observational Cohort Studies for this high-risk population. Observational studies reported patterns related to measurements of lower mortality and shorter hospital stays when treatment was initiated earlier in the course of the infection, compared to later treatment or no treatment. It is important to understand that these findings are derived from observational studies, not randomized trials, which means that definitive causal conclusions are more difficult to establish.

Frequently Asked Questions (FAQ)

Common questions about Fluhalt (FAQ)

Q: Is Fluhalt considered a preventative medicine, or does it only treat existing flu symptoms?

According to official regulatory documents, Fluhalt is approved for a dual purpose. It is indicated for the treatment of influenza after symptoms begin, and also for the prevention (prophylaxis) of influenza following exposure to the virus. Both uses are applied in approved patient populations.


Q: Is Fluhalt safe to use during pregnancy, according to official information?

Official descriptions state that use during pregnancy may be considered if necessary. When prescribing this medicine during pregnancy, regulatory guidance notes that the potential benefit of treatment must justify any potential risks to the developing fetus.


Q: Can children of all ages use Fluhalt, or is there a minimum age listed in the documentation?

The regulatory label indicates that Fluhalt is approved for the treatment of influenza in infants 2 weeks of age and older. However, official recommendations for prophylaxis (prevention) are generally not established for infants less than 1 year of age.


Q: Why is it necessary to start Fluhalt treatment within a certain timeframe of symptoms appearing?

The official documentation emphasizes starting treatment quickly—ideally within 48 hours—to maximize its benefit. This timeframe is critical because the medicine works by interfering with the influenza virus’s ability to multiply and spread widely in the body.


Q: Can a patient stop taking Fluhalt early if they start feeling better?

Regulatory guidance emphasizes the importance of taking the medicine as prescribed. Completing the full prescribed course is important even if symptoms begin to improve quickly or disappear. The full course is necessary for the medicine to achieve its intended effect against the virus.


Q: What are the known interactions between Fluhalt and alcohol, as per official guidance?

The official product information lists specific drug-drug interactions that require attention, such as with probenecid or certain vaccines. However, there are no specific interactions with alcohol listed in the regulatory prescribing information for Fluhalt.


Q: What does the package insert say about using Fluhalt if you have a fever?

Fever is a core symptom of the flu. Clinical studies that examined the effectiveness of Fluhalt tracked the amount of time it took for the illness to resolve, including the time until the cessation of febrile illness (fever). The medicine is used to treat the overall symptoms of influenza.


Q: Can Fluhalt be taken by people who have heart conditions?

Official documents note that the safety and efficacy for the treatment of influenza have not been established in patients with chronic cardiac disease. In the case of severe or hospitalized patients, specific medical monitoring may be used.


Q: Are there any common foods or supplements that should be avoided while taking Fluhalt?

The official drug labeling does not list specific foods that must be avoided while taking Fluhalt. It is stated that the medicine may be taken with or without food, and taking it with food may help reduce potential nausea.


Q: Why do some people experience nausea as a side effect when taking Fluhalt?

Nausea and vomiting are listed as common side effects of Fluhalt, which primarily relate to the gastrointestinal system. The product labeling notes that taking the medicine with food is described as a way to improve gastrointestinal tolerability.


Q: Is Fluhalt effective against all types of influenza strains?

Fluhalt is described in regulatory information as being used to treat influenza caused by both Influenza A and B viruses. However, regulatory warnings note that the development of resistance due to genetic changes in the virus has been observed in some strains.


Q: Is Fluhalt intended for use in people who are generally healthy, or only those at high risk?

Official studies have examined Fluhalt's use in both populations. It is approved for use in previously healthy outpatients to reduce the duration of symptoms, and is also recommended for use in hospitalized or high-risk patients.


Q: Does Fluhalt have a 'Black Box Warning' listed by the FDA?

The FDA product labeling includes a prominent Warning and Precaution section regarding Neuropsychiatric Events. This warning reports instances of abnormal behavior, hallucinations, and delirium, predominantly in pediatric and adolescent patients.


Q: Can Fluhalt be taken with vitamin C or other immune-support supplements?

The official product information addresses known drug interactions but generally lists no known drug interactions between Fluhalt and most common vitamins or immune-support supplements, such as Vitamin C.


Q: Can people with asthma or other chronic lung conditions safely use Fluhalt?

Official documents indicate that the safety and efficacy for the treatment of influenza have not been established in patients with chronic respiratory disease. This suggests that the medicine may affect patients with pre-existing lung conditions differently.


Q: Do official sources mention any contraindications related to mental health conditions?

Official regulatory documents explicitly list contraindications, which are conditions where the drug must not be used. Fluhalt is contraindicated only in patients with a known serious hypersensitivity (allergy) to oseltamivir phosphate or any product component, not due to mental health conditions.


Q: How does Fluhalt's effect compare to just resting and treating symptoms with supportive care?

Clinical trial data indicates that when used for treatment, Fluhalt reduces the duration of illness by a minor amount compared to a placebo. Major health authorities note that supportive care alone may be considered for previously healthy outpatients who present late in their illness.


Q: Do official documents mention any potential for drug abuse or dependence with Fluhalt?

Official prescribing information is required to address the potential for abuse or dependence. Fluhalt is not listed as a controlled substance and official documentation does not include a statement regarding drug abuse or dependence potential.


Q: Is Fluhalt a common drug in global flu treatment guidelines?

Fluhalt is recognized internationally and is included in the treatment recommendations for influenza issued by major health authorities worldwide. This includes agencies such as the CDC (U.S.) and the EMA (Europe).


Q: Is the medication known to cause drowsiness, according to official documents?

The official list of adverse reactions includes neurological effects such as Insomnia (difficulty sleeping) and Dizziness among the common and very common side effects. However, Drowsiness is not listed among the most frequently reported adverse reactions.


Q: How does the official literature describe the long-term safety profile of Fluhalt?

Fluhalt is designed for short-term use, typically prescribed for courses of 5 or 10 days. Because of this, regulatory documents contain limited information regarding the extended or long-term safety profile following short-term treatment.


Q: Is it possible to develop resistance to Fluhalt over time?

Regulatory reports confirm that oseltamivir-resistant strains of the influenza virus have been identified, particularly during treatment. This resistance occurs due to genetic changes (mutations) in the virus that reduce the drug's effectiveness.


Q: How is the dose for children calculated or determined according to the label?

For children 1 year and older, the dose is determined by weight categories defined in the regulatory documents, not a standard linear calculation. For infants under 1 year of age, the dose is determined using a precise milligram per kilogram dosing rule.


Q: Does the efficacy of Fluhalt vary depending on the patient's overall health?

Official studies have shown that the effectiveness of Fluhalt is not established in patients with chronic cardiac or chronic respiratory disease. This highlights that treatment outcomes may vary based on the patient's underlying health status.


Q: Are there any specific warnings about driving or operating machinery while on Fluhalt?

The product's side effect profile includes Dizziness as a potential adverse reaction. Dizziness is a condition that may impair the ability to drive or operate machinery. Patients should monitor how the medicine affects them before performing tasks that require full attention.

How should Fluhalt be stored and disposed of?

Storage and Disposal of Oseltamivir Phosphate (Fluhalt)

Official Storage Requirements

Product Form Storage Temperature Stability after Reconstitution
Capsules/Unmixed Powder Room temperature: 20 C to 25 C (68 F to 77 F) N/A
Prepared Oral Suspension Refrigerated: 2 C to 8 C (36 F to 46 F) Stable for 17 days
Room temperature: leq 25 C (77 F) Stable for 10 days

Capsules and the unmixed powder must be stored in a dry place and protected from light. The prepared oral suspension must be stored in a glass or PET bottle and must not be frozen. Keeping the medicine out of the reach and sight of children is a mandatory safety requirement.

Official Disposal Instructions

Any unused or expired Oseltamivir phosphate must be safely thrown away. After the full course of therapy, any remaining solution must be discarded. Patients should consult a healthcare professional or an approved waste disposal plant for guidance on properly disposing of unused or outdated medicine.
